Output 02dfae7323922bbaa4d0e4db3d9d68ed84c95045d7f3548859f84a41e5d0233c:21

value
53479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1027405c675d1ce962a229a7a97cb10191dc4838 OP_EQUAL
address
33ARkrBg1j8hHvDaS5dMv6Q51ZgReqB7pn
transaction
02dfae7323922bbaa4d0e4db3d9d68ed84c95045d7f3548859f84a41e5d0233c
confirmations
493676
spent
true